| 11 | A collection of Jupyter notebooks demonstrating how to make use of EBRAINS datasets | ||
| 12 | |||
| 13 | Each case study consists of a Jupyter notebook, which shows how to obtain the data and metadata associated with a given dataset, shows how to read the datafile contents, and contains some example visualisations and analyses. | ||
